I loved this book. Just when I think it's time to read a contemporary novel, I read a classic like this one, and I think "it just can't get any better than this!" This book read more like an autobiography than a novel. Crusoe's adventures leading up to his shipwreck on the desert island, and the years he spent building a life for himself there were just enthralling. Defoe did such a masterful job of making this story come to life. Defoe published this novel in 1719, but it reads with contemporar

At times this book was full of adventure and exploration with deeper forays into the human condition. At other times it was an exhaustive list of tasks and chores that felt dry. When Friday finally shows up the book takes on a renewed vibrancy that is the author's way of relating Crusoe's elation at having human contact once again, which was interesting to experience and was very enjoyable.
